Presidential Candidates to Visit Metro Atlanta this Weekend

Newt Gingrich and Rick Santorum will reportedly be in Cumming, Gwinnett this weekend.

 

Republican leaders and Presidential candidates are stoking the political fires in Georgia as Super Tuesday gets closer. 

The party will hold precinct meetings across the state Saturday morning, with registration beginning at 9 a.m. at each district's specified meeting location. Find local meeting spots here.

In Forsyth, Georgia's own Newt Gingrich has scheduled an appearance at the Forsyth County GOP Mass Precint meeting at South Forsyth High School. Doors open at 9 a.m. and the meeting is set to begin promptly at 10 a.m. Former candidate Herman Cain - who endorses Gingrich - will join him at the event, reports Cumming Patch.

But Gingrich isn't the only candidate said to be visiting Forsyth this weekend. The Atlanta Journal-Constitution's Political Insider blog has reported that Santorum will be at First Redeemer Church in Cumming on Sunday.
